      The standard provides a test method for UV aging of gluing agents gluing joints using a Fluorescent Ultraviolet or Xenon-arc Light source. This method is used to evaluate the effect of UV (and possibly water) on gluing agents. It is designed to compare the relative durability of different gluing agents under specific laboratory conditions, but not to predict their lifetime in actual use. The standard states that results from different Light sources (Xenon-arc or Fluorescent Ultraviolet) may vary, and that comparisons should be made in the same instrument and using the same type and batch of transparent Adhesives. The standard focuses on the control of test equipment, operating conditions, and exposure procedures.
